What is General Assistance
General Assistance, is a public assistance program mandated by state law for adults that are ineligible for state or federal programs and who meet financial requirements.  GA can provide monthly allotments for shelter, food, clothing, personal essentials, and transportation through direct vendor disbursements. Decisions of eligibility are made based upon state guidelines.  Those interested township residents in need should call or come in to pick up an application. 

 

Emergency Assistance:
Emergency Assistance, is available to families with children who are facing a life threatening circumstance (such as eviction or utility disconnection) and meet township established financial guidelines.  Residents facing such situations should call for an appointment.  Families receiving TANF or SSI are ineligible.   

 

Access To Care Intake:
Access To Care is a program offering primary medical care and treatment for minimal co-payments.  Suburban Cook County residents not covered by private insurance or Medicare and who qualify financially can enroll.

Food Pantry:
Leyden Township Emergency Food Pantry, is run by Leyden Family services. It is stocked by community donations and is open to any township resident in need.  To receive food, a picture identification and proof of residency (such as a lease or utility bill) is required.  The food pantry can be accessed up to four times per year.  Donations are received all year round during regular business hours.
